Jane Chin Davidson

Jane Chin Davidson is an art historian and exhibition curator whose research focuses on transnationalism, performance, feminism, global expositions and contexts of Chinese identity in contemporary art. She co-edited Global and World Art in the Practice of the University Museum (2017) and will be publishing Staging Art and Chineseness: Politics of Trans/Nationalism and Global Expositions (2019). She was the curator of Setting the Table: Preparing Judy Chicago’s The Dinner Party: 30 Year Anniversary Exhibition at the University of Houston–Clear Lake (2011). The author is an associate professor at California State University, San Bernardino who currently serves on the editorial board of Art Journal and the National Women’s Studies Women of Color Leadership project.
